AI-Powered Vehicle Routing and Optimization
One of the most significant ways AI can improve fleet management is through vehicle routing and optimization. Traditional methods often rely on static maps and traffic patterns, but AI brings dynamic and real-time insights into the equation.
Real-Time Data Analysis
AI analyzes real-time data from various sources, including GPS, traffic monitoring systems, and weather forecasts, to predict the best routes for delivery. This real-time data analysis enables fleets to avoid congestion, accidents, and road closures, ensuring efficient and timely deliveries.
Adaptive Algorithms
Adaptive algorithms are another aspect of AI that continuously learns and optimizes routes based on historical data and current conditions. This not only minimizes fuel consumption and time on the road but also increases the overall productivity of the fleet.
- Improved on-time delivery rates
- Reduced fuel consumption
- Enhanced driver satisfaction
Predictive Maintenance and Reduced Downtime
Maintenance is a major cost factor for fleets, but AI can turn this challenge into an opportunity. Predictive maintenance powered by AI focuses on preventing breakdowns before they occur, ensuring the fleet remains operational and efficient.
Data-Driven Insights
AI systems analyze vehicle performance data to predict parts’ lifecycle and potential failures. By understanding these insights, fleet managers can plan maintenance activities proactively, thereby reducing unexpected downtime and increasing vehicle lifespan.
Case Study: UPS
One well-documented example of AI-based predictive maintenance is the case of UPS. By implementing AI technologies to monitor their fleet, UPS successfully reduced the number of breakdowns, which resulted in significant cost savings and improved service reliability.
Enhancing Safety and Compliance
Safety and compliance are critical aspects of fleet management, and AI provides robust solutions to enhance both. From monitoring driver behaviors to ensuring compliance with regulations, AI stands as a guardian for fleet safety.
Driver Monitoring Systems
A revolutionized safety feature is AI-driven driver monitoring systems. These systems assess driving patterns, detect fatigue, and alert drivers and fleet managers of any unsafe actions in real-time.
Regulatory Compliance
AI algorithms can be programmed to regularly track and ensure compliance with ever-changing transportation regulations. This not only prevents costly fines but also upholds the company’s reputation as a compliant operator.
- Real-time tracking of safety metrics
- Automated reports for regulatory compliance
- Increased driver accountability
Improving Customer Satisfaction
Customer satisfaction is paramount in logistics, and AI enhances customer experiences by providing transparency, accuracy, and convenience.
Transparent Delivery Processes
AI enables customers to track deliveries in real-time, offering transparency and reliability. Where once a delivery timeframe was vague, users can now check exact delivery windows, enhancing trust and satisfaction.
Customer Experience
AI can personalize interactions by learning customer preferences and purchasing behavior. This allows for highly targeted services and solutions to better satisfy customer needs, ultimately driving loyalty and growth.
- Real-time delivery updates
- Predictive service offerings
- Enhanced customer interaction
